Product Detailed Parameters

  • Description:IC CLK GEN PLL DUAL 40LFCSP
  • Series:-
  • PLL:Yes
  • Mfr:Analog Devices Inc.
  • Main Purpose:Ethernet, PCI Express (PCIe), SONET/SDH
  • Input:Clock, Crystal
  • Output:LVCMOS, LVDS, LVPECL
  • Number of Circuits:1
  • Ratio - Input:Output:2:05
  • Differential - Input:Output:No/Yes
  • Frequency - Max:637.5MHz
  • Voltage - Supply:3V ~ 3.6V
  • Operating Temperature:-40°C ~ 85°C
  • Mounting Type:Surface Mount
  • Package / Case:40-WFQFN Exposed Pad, CSP
  • Supplier Device Package:40-LFCSP-WQ (6x6)

AD9577BCPZ

Overview

The AD9577BCPZ is a multi-output clock generator featuring two integrated phase-locked loop (PLL) cores: an integer-N PLL and a fractional-N PLL. It supports output frequencies up to 637.5 MHz with a single 3.3 V supply. The device provides up to four differential LVDS/LVPECL outputs or eight CMOS outputs, all I2C programmable. Key features include spread spectrum clocking for EMI reduction, frequency margining, and integrated loop filters. Typical phase jitter ranges from 460 fs rms (PLL1) to 660 fs rms (PLL2 fractional mode). It operates within a temperature range of -40°C to +85°C in a 40-lead LFCSP package.

Feature Summary

  • Dual PLL architecture with one integer-N and one fractional-N core for flexible frequency synthesis.
  • Integrated loop filters eliminate external components, reducing board space and design time.
  • Supports spread spectrum clocking (downspread) and pin-controlled frequency margining.
  • Configurable outputs support up to four LVDS/LVPECL pairs or eight CMOS signals.

Applications

  • Data communications including Ethernet, SONET/SDH, and Fiber Channel.
  • High-speed interfaces such as PCI Express (PCIe) and SATA.
  • Precision timing for ADC/DAC systems and digital video applications.
  • Optical transport networks (OTN) and packet transport networks (PTN).

Selection Notes

Select this component when low jitter performance is critical for network synchronization. Choose between PLL1 for lowest jitter or PLL2 for fractional-N flexibility. Verify that the required output formats (LVDS, LVPECL, or CMOS) align with the system interface requirements. Ensure the input reference frequency falls within the supported range for optimal phase noise performance.

Part Context

The AD9577 belongs to Analog Devices' portfolio of high-performance clock generators optimized for networking applications. It complements other devices like the AD9576 and AD9578 by offering dual PLL capabilities in a compact form factor. The device is designed to replace discrete PLL solutions, integrating VCOs and dividers on-chip for improved reliability and reduced footprint.

Replacement Considerations

Direct replacements include the AD9576 and AD9578, which share similar packaging and functionality but may differ in specific output counts or jitter specifications. Verify register compatibility and electrical parameters before substitution.
